Gastroparesis

Gastroparesis is a pathological condition which arises due to functional abnormality of stomach muscles (muscle contraction decreases). Reduced contraction of the muscles creates an impediment in the movement of food substances from the stomach to the small intestine. Hence, food gets retained in the stomach for a longer period which decelerates the process of digestion. Gastroparesis often induces symptoms like vomiting, nausea and indigestion. Currently, there is no appropriate treatment available for gastroparesis, but proper dietary modification helps to keep such problems at bay.
